    JOB SUMMARY:

    Provides engineering support and moderate system redesigns to enhance the reliability and operational performance of building environmental systems, including HVAC, humidity control, lighting, and building management systems across both guest-facing and back-of-house facilities. Evaluates the condition and performance of critical infrastructure such as chiller plants and boilers, and recommends appropriate maintenance strategies, repairs, replacements, and capital improvements. Responsibilities include troubleshooting, root cause analysis, system redesign, programming of building automation systems, and overseeing testing and commissioning of implemented solutions. All work is performed in compliance with applicable codes, regulations, and industry standards, including ASHRAE, ASME, ASTM, ANSI, NEC, and OSHA.

    MAJOR RESPONSIBILITIES:

    + Conduct evaluations of existing and proposed building environmental systems to enhance reliability, occupant comfort, and operational efficiency. Perform energy audits and retro-commissioning of facilities to identify opportunities for performance improvement and cost reduction. Supporting asset management programs by evaluating mechanical systems performance, identifying lifecycle needs, and prioritizing capital investments to ensure reliability, efficiency, and long-term value across facilities.

    + Manage assigned projects from concept through completion, including scope development, budgeting, scheduling, construction oversight, system testing, and stakeholder training. Ensure projects are delivered on time, within budget, and aligned with operational goals.

    + Provide technical troubleshooting and diagnostic support for HVAC systems across the facility, serving as a subject matter expert (SME) for the Duty Engineer program and supporting first responder operations to ensure timely resolution of mechanical systems issues.

    + Interface with Facilities Supervisors, Managers, technicians, and internal departments to resolve operational challenges and coordinate engineering activities. Facilitate effective communication and alignment across teams.

    + Collaborate with vendors and equipment manufacturers to address design issues and resolve technical problems. Prepare and review equipment specifications and conduct evaluations of emerging technologies and services.

    + Perform engineering calculations to support design analysis and system improvements. Develop and modify building management system (BMS) code and program system controllers to optimize performance and functionality. Provide regular updates on project status and task progress to internal stakeholders. Maintain accurate records and documentation in Maximo or other asset management systems.

    + Understands and actively participates in Environmental, Health & Safety responsibilities by following established UO policy, procedures, training and team member involvement activities.

    + Performs other duties as assigned.

    EDUCATION:

    + Bachelor’s degree from a four-year college or university (ABET accredited) in Mechanical, Structural or Civil Engineering, with a focus on Utility, Facility, or Asset Management specialty, or related field, required.

    + Master’s degree in Mechanical Engineering, preferred.

    + Registered Professional Engineer in the State of Florida, preferred.

    EXPERIENCE:

    + 7 years of progressive project engineering experience, including at least 5 years in project management within an engineering environment focused on the design, implementation, and optimization of building environmental systems, required.

    + Minimum of 7 years of hands-on experience in building management control systems (BMCS), including system optimization and programming

    + Or an equivalent combination of education and experience, preferred.
